【摘要】 采用微量化样品前处理技术,以固相萃取为净化方法,电喷雾正离子多反应监测方式建立了尿样及动物组织中β 兴奋剂残留量的液相色谱-串联质谱联用测定法。检测的定量限在0.15~0.6ng/g,线性范围均大于103,线性方程的相关系数大于0.999,组织样品和尿样的回收率大于70%.

【Abstract】 The LC-MS-MS method is presented to analyze agonists residues in urine and animal tissue, using microchemical sample pretreatment technique combined with solid-phase extraction method. Analytes identification and quantification were performed using multiple reaction monitoring (MRM) with one precursor ion and three to four product ions as identifiers and electrospray ionization in positive mode. Limits of quantification were 0.15-0.6 ng/g for Clenbuterol and Saltbutamol in different samples; linear range were over 102, correlation coefficients of linear regression equations were above 0.999 and the recovery was over 70%.
